The CODASYL database (db) statements m an application program can have one or more different semantics associated with It, dependmg on the path through which the execution reaches that statement This makes the CODASYL operations m a db program context dependent The previous works on the conversion of db programs from the CODASYL record at a time mterface to the set at a time mterface of the relational model consider only a limited class of programs where each db statement in the program is assumed to have a unique semantic interpretation In this paper, we first define a framework for analyzing the multiple semantics of the CODASYL operations and their context dependencies We then show how to convert a CODASYL db program which contains statements havmg ambiguous, multiply-defined semantics In principle, the method described here allows us to convert all CODASYL db programs. © 1985, ACM.
